“as if the crunch of a quesadilla / can only burn the mouth of someone / not in love at the Taco Bell / on the beach—” Jiordan Castle publishes a poem at Taco Bell Quarterly, an offbeat literary magazine of essays, fiction, and poetry. The publication is unaffiliated with Taco Bell.
